This relationship establishes the period of time it is going to acquire for compound A to journey the length of the column. The greater time A spends adsorbed to the stationary phase, the greater time compound A will consider to journey the length of the column. The length of time concerning the injection of the sample and its elution with the column is named the retention time; it's presented the image tR.

A digital microprocessor and person software package control the HPLC instrument and supply knowledge analysis. Some types of mechanical pumps in an HPLC instrument can mix multiple solvents with each other at a ratios changing in time, building a composition gradient within the cell phase.

The separation is usually based on the partition in the analyte concerning the stationary period and the mobile phase. The solute molecules are in equilibrium amongst the hydrophobic stationary period and partly polar mobile phase. The check here greater hydrophobic molecule has an extended retention time though the ionized natural and organic compounds, inorganic ions and polar metal molecules present little or no retention time.

Biopharma corporations use HPLC to characterize and establish molecular targets, screen drug targets, and generate medication from peptide mapping and sequencing, examining antibodies, and purifying the Organic actives.

The key element of HPLC may be the significant separation potential which enables the batch analysis of several parts. Even when the sample is made up of a combination, HPLC will allows the goal elements for being separated, detected, and quantified. Also, underneath proper condition, it is possible to attain a superior level of reproducibility having a coefficient of variation not exceeding 1%.
